Damages

When a collision with a semi truck occurs, victims typically incur significant medical bills and may suffer a loss of income. The damage is typically more extensive than in collisions involving cars, as semi trucks are more massive and heavy. In addition the death of a person or serious injuries are more common when it comes to this type of accident. The average settlement for semi truck accident lawyers-trucks differs in accordance with the circumstances. There are many variables that influence the result of a lawsuit as well as the amount of compensation paid to the victim.

One of the main factors that determine a settlement is the degree of the injuries. This includes the type and severity of emotional, psychological and physical injuries. Long-term injuries can also be a significant factor in the amount of compensation awarded.

An experienced attorney will determine the total loss suffered by a victim in an accident involving a semi-truck. This can include medical costs both present and future and income loss and enjoyment of living and other expenses that will have a lasting impact on the quality of a person's life. A lawyer will consult with doctors and witnesses to understand the full impact of the accident.

A successful claim may assist in compensating the victim for the loss of their ability to lead an ordinary life. In certain cases there are punitive damages that can be added to compensatory damages. This is typically the case when a company has flagrantly violated safety regulations and routine maintenance procedures.

The more extensive and more serious the damage and the more serious the injury, the higher the settlement will be. There are also many other factors which determine the amount of compensation a victim will receive. These include state liability laws and contributory negligence, the value of assets that are lost or destroyed and the limits of insurance policies.

Medical bills

Anyone who's been in a crash involving semi-trucks knows how devastating it can be. These massive trucks are called commercial trucks or tractor trailers. They weigh far more than a normal car, making them more likely to cause major damage in the event of a collision. Additionally many of the injuries that result from these accidents are severe and often life-altering. The victims of truck accidents often accrue huge medical bills that can quickly mount up.

Medical bills are not the only type of damages that a victim could claim in a lawsuit filed against the trucking company or driver involved in an accident. Victims may also be compensated for lost wages, hospitalization costs, rehabilitation costs as well as pain and suffering from the past and in the future and loss of consortium, permanent injuries, and other damages. In cases of wrongful death, families can recover funeral expenses, future loss of income, and other loss of income damages.

Semi truck settlements typically more expensive than the average settlement for a car accident. This is due to the sheer size of these vehicles as well as the degree of severity of crash. It is important not to accept anything from an insurer, including medical release forms or settlement offers. This could harm your case, as it gives the insurance company access to your medical history which they could apply against you later in the case to reduce or deny your payment.

It is imperative to seek medical attention immediately after a semi Truck accident Lawsuit truck accident. Be sure to ensure that you follow up with all appointments and keep track of every treatment you receive. This will ensure that your injuries are appropriately treated and provide valuable evidence for your case.

Photograph both the accident scene and the damaged vehicle. This will assist you and your lawyer present a convincing argument why you are entitled to an equitable settlement. Also, if you can you should record the plate information from the truck as well as any witnesses that may have seen the accident.
